Step back in time on the Hue Day Tour from Da Nang, a full-day journey through Vietnam’s former imperial capital and UNESCO World Heritage Site. Travel along the breathtaking Hai Van Pass, with a stop at Lang Co Beach for stunning coastal views, before arriving in the historic city of Hue. Explore the ancient Imperial City, where palaces, temples, and royal architecture reveal the grandeur of the Nguyen Dynasty.
Continue your adventure with a visit to the serene Thien Mu Pagoda overlooking the Perfume River, and one of the impressive royal tombs such as Khai Dinh or Tu Duc. Savor an authentic Hue-style lunch featuring the region’s distinctive royal cuisine. Blending history, culture, and natural beauty, this Hue City tour from Da Nang is the perfect way to experience one of Vietnam’s most treasured destinations.
